Join JP Morgan Chase Personal Investing as a Control Manager (Vice President) supporting our Operations Management team. In this role, you will help shape and strengthen our control environment driving operational excellence, supporting responsible growth and innovation, and helping ensure we meet our regulatory and internal policy obligations. Youll partner closely across Operations, Business, Risk, Compliance, Audit, Legal, and Technology to foster a proactive risk culture and deliver trusted outcomes for our clients.

What youll do

As a Control Manager VP, you will:

  • Design and implement robust control frameworks aligned to regulatory expectations and internal policies.
  • Partner with stakeholders to identify, assess, and mitigate risks across new and existing products.
  • Perform deep-dive risk assessments for Operations processes and change initiatives.
  • Monitor control performance, evaluate effectiveness, and recommend enhancements and sustainable solutions.
  • Collaborate with Testing, Compliance, Audit, and Risk teams to support an effective control environment.
  • Manage the end-to-end lifecycle of regulatory, audit, compliance, and operational risk issues - from identification through remediation and closure.
  • Identify control gaps, root causes, and practical actions to strengthen the risk and control environment.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with senior leaders and cross-functional partners.
  • Prepare executive-level reporting, dashboards, and presentations to communicate themes, trends, and outcomes.
  • Provide training and guidance on control processes and risk management practices.
  • Contribute to the Compliance and Operational Risk Evaluation (CORE) program across key pillars.
  • Support operational risk practices and control programs, including committee reporting and risk mitigation activities.
  • Review and analyze key metrics to assess the health of the operational risk and control environment.

Required qualifications, capabilities, and skills

  • Strong experience in operational risk management, controls, compliance, audit, and/or wealth management.
  • Demonstrated ability to identify risks and implement effective controls for both BAU activity and new product initiatives.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ills with the ability to influence stakeholders at all levels.
  • Experience partnering with business stakeholders to remediate operational risk issues and deliver measurable outcomes.
  • Strong understanding of wealth management products and services, relevant regulations, and associated risks.
  • Knowledge of trade lifecycle processes and ability to articulate control requirements (e.g., trade execution, capture, settlement).
  • Strong knowledge of FCA requirements and regulatory expectations, including Suitability & Appropriateness, CASS, and Consumer Duty.
  • Ability to translate process risks into risk and control heatmaps and communicate themes clearly to senior audiences.
  • Proven time management and prioritization skills; able to navigate multiple deliverables in parallel.
  • High attention to detail, accuracy, and integrity.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Visio).

Preferred qualifications, capabilities, and skills

  • Understanding of control testing methodologies and experience operating within mature risk and control programs.
  • Experience partnering with Internal Audit, Compliance, Operational Risk, and Regulatory stakeholders.
  • Familiarity with governance, risk, and control (GRC) systems, tools, and processes.
  • Experience leading teams and/or coaching colleagues.
